Progress of Work of the Ministry of Justice regarding the Legal Profession

In a recent interview, Justice Minister Michele Alliot-Marie called forward to welcoming the adoption of the draft law on reform of the representation before the appellate courts, by the end of the year.
To the Minister of Justice, “it is imperative” that the bill, which was debated on second reading in the National Assembly should intervene in the coming year, “be adopted before the end of the year,” because at first January 2011, will automatically become solicitors lawyers and litigants will be represented before the Court of Appeal by counsel who represented them at trial or other counsel of jurisdiction of the Court.
“For employees of solicitors, their compensation is the subject of an Assembly-Senate agreement, and some will be reclassified on items offered by the ministry,” held to clarify the minister.

The bill to modernize the judicial and legal professions regulated to enhance the legal profession and encourage them to work together to better meet the needs of users, the act should create a lawyer countersigned.
Stemming from the work of the Committee Darrois, the countersignature of a lawyer is to give it legal effect strengthened the private deed who is the object. In particular, the document will fully witness the signature and handwriting of the parties. For the Department of Justice, it is not possible also to allow bailiffs, whose mission and role are different from those of the lawyer, can countersign such an act.
Indeed, lawyers who have not received delegation of public power, the act does not countersigned not be enforceable, “said Minister of Justice, in a departmental response dated 10 June 2010. The legislature has since 1990, decided to entrust to the lawyer, in addition to its traditional business litigation, business legal advice including consultation and the drafting of an act involving the same plane the two essential components of the activity lawyers. If the legislature has considered it appropriate to place restrictions on the legal advice applied principally to all members of the judiciary and legal professions – given the requirements of the latter in terms of both experience and ethics of responsibility that – Lawyers are, among these professionals, the first editors of private documents, and are best placed, in the practice of their business litigation, to anticipate difficulties in implementation and execution of acts, which gives them experience and competency.
